What people eat peanut butter crackers?
It's hard to say exactly *who* eats peanut butter crackers, because they're enjoyed by people of all ages and backgrounds! However, we can think about some common groups:
* Children: Peanut butter crackers are a classic lunchbox staple for kids because they're easy to pack, relatively nutritious, and most kids love the taste.
* Parents: They often pack peanut butter crackers for their children's lunches, and some parents even enjoy them themselves as a quick and convenient snack.
* Students: From elementary school to college, peanut butter crackers can be a popular choice for a quick and affordable snack between classes.
* Busy professionals: They can be a great option for a quick and easy lunch or snack when time is short.
* Anyone looking for a simple and satisfying snack: Peanut butter crackers are a good source of protein, fiber, and healthy fats, making them a satisfying snack for anyone.
It's also important to remember that peanut butter crackers can be customized to fit different dietary needs. There are gluten-free options available, and peanut butter itself can be substituted with other nut butters or seed butters for those with allergies.
